European Internet School: Mastering Pandas for Data Analysis: From Basics to Advanced Techniques
European Internet School
Back
/
Python
/
Mastering Pandas for Data Analysis: From Basics to Advanced Techniques
Mastering Pandas for Data Analysis: From Basics to Advanced Techniques
Course Content
Lesson 1: Installing Pandas and Setting Up Your Python Environment for Data Analysis
# **Installing Pandas and Setting Up Your Python Environment for Data Analysis** --- ## **Introduc...
Start Lesson
Lesson 2: Understanding Pandas Core Concepts: Series, DataFrames, and Indexing
```markdown # Understanding Pandas Core Concepts: Series, DataFrames, and Indexing ## Introduction ...
Start Lesson
Lesson 3: Reading and Writing Data: CSV, Excel, JSON, and SQL Files with Pandas
# **Reading and Writing Data: CSV, Excel, JSON, and SQL Files with Pandas** --- ## **Introduction*...
Start Lesson
Lesson 4: Data Cleaning Essentials: Handling Missing Values, Duplicates, and Outliers
# **Data Cleaning Essentials: Handling Missing Values, Duplicates, and Outliers** --- ## **Introdu...
Start Lesson
Lesson 5: Data Transformation Techniques: Filtering, Sorting, and Applying Functions
# **Data Transformation Techniques: Filtering, Sorting, and Applying Functions** Data transformatio...
Start Lesson
Lesson 6: Grouping and Aggregating Data: Using `groupby()`, Pivot Tables, and Aggregation Functions
# **Grouping and Aggregating Data: Using `groupby()`, Pivot Tables, and Aggregation Functions** ## ...
Start Lesson
Lesson 7: Merging and Joining Datasets: Concatenation, Merging, and Combining DataFrames
# **Merging and Joining Datasets: Concatenation, Merging, and Combining DataFrames** ## **Introduct...
Start Lesson
Lesson 8: Time Series Analysis with Pandas: Resampling, Rolling Windows, and DateTime Handling
```markdown # **Time Series Analysis with Pandas: Resampling, Rolling Windows, and DateTime Handling...
Start Lesson
Lesson 9: Handling Text Data: String Operations, Regular Expressions, and Text Processing
# **Handling Text Data: String Operations, Regular Expressions, and Text Processing** --- ## **Int...
Start Lesson
Lesson 10: Advanced Indexing and Selection: MultiIndex, Boolean Indexing, and Querying
1 A 300 California or Texas in 2021: Sales Region Year Product C...
Start Lesson
Lesson 11: Optimizing Pandas Performance: Vectorization, `eval()`, and Memory Management
# Optimizing Pandas Performance: Vectorization, `eval()`, and Memory Management ## Introduction Pa...
Start Lesson
Lesson 12: Visualizing Data with Pandas and Matplotlib/Seaborn: Built-in Plotting and Integration
```markdown # **Visualizing Data with Pandas and Matplotlib/Seaborn: Built-in Plotting and Integrati...
Start Lesson
Lesson 13: Working with Large Datasets: Chunking, Dask, and Parallel Processing in Pandas
# **Working with Large Datasets: Chunking, Dask, and Parallel Processing in Pandas** --- ## **Intr...
Start Lesson
Lesson 14: Automating Data Analysis with Pandas: Scripting, Loops, and Custom Functions
# **Automating Data Analysis with Pandas: Scripting, Loops, and Custom Functions** ## **Introductio...
Start Lesson
Lesson 15: Real-World Case Study: End-to-End Data Analysis Project Using Pandas
```markdown # **Real-World Case Study: End-to-End Data Analysis Project Using Pandas** --- ## **In...
Start Lesson